Minors Game Thread: Tong, Montas Take the Mound

0 4

While the Mets await the Rockies’ arrival in Flushing, it’s a big day on the mound for the team’s minor league affiliates. In Bowie, Jonah Tong takes the mound for Binghamton in the first game of a doubleheader, while in Brooklyn, Frankie Montas will make his second rehab appearance.

Earlier today, the FCL Mets fell to the Astros’ squad 6-3 despite three hits from Bohan Adderley.

Blade Tidwell will toe the rubber for Syracuse. The 23-year-old had his longest outing of the season in his start, allowing three runs and five hits over 6 2/3 innings, walking one and striking out two against Rochester. Ronny Mauricio has hit in all six games he’s played for Syracuse, going 12-for-21 with two homers and six RBIs.

Tong struggled with his command in his last outing, issuing four walks in as many innings, but he was able to hold Richmond to just two runs and two hits with six strikeouts. Since April 23, Tong has a 1.08 ERA with 54 strikeouts over 25 innings.

Joander Suarez will take the mound in the nightcap. Suarez will look to bounce back from a rough outing last Friday, when he was tagged for four runs on eight hits by Richmond.

Montas threw 37 pitches in his first rehab start, allowing two runs, two hits, and two walks with one strikeout in 1 1/3 innings. He sat around 93-94 MPH on his fastball.

Channing Austin will take the hill for St. Lucie. Austin pitched well in his start, holding Jupiter to one run on three hits, walking one and striking out four in four innings. After a rough April, Austin has a 3.24 ERA in 16 2/3 innings in May.
